Overview

What
A formation process designed for the ministries to deepen their commitment to their own mission and to the Core Values of the Congregation of the Sisters of St. Joseph of Peace (CSJP). Mission Alive can be utilized by all the ministries despite their unique differences in mission, constituencies and size.   

How
Engage ministry board of trustees, staff and employees to determine the ways in which the ministry’s mission and CSJP values are demonstrated and experienced in its policies and programs as well as in the daily behaviors, attitudes and actions of its staff, at all levels and functions within the ministry.    

Why

  • Reinvigorate and deepen the ministry’s commitment to its mission and CSJP core values
  • Grow and deepen employee enthusiasm and engagement around mission and CSJP values
  • Advance and promote the ministry’s understanding of its mission and CSJP core values throughout the ministry
  • Name, affirm and build upon the ministry’s strengths; identify areas needing development and operational support
  • Further integrate the ministry’s mission and CSJP core values into the daily lived reality of the ministry
  • Responsibility of the sponsor (CSJP Congregation + Peace Ministries) to do so
  • Strengthen the ministry’s connection to its sponsor and to the other CSJP sponsored ministries
 

Who

  • Information gathering and initial analysis to be done as a self-reflection process by the leadership and staff members of the ministry in collaboration with the ministry board of trustees
  • The results will also be shared with members of the ministry (trustees, ministry leadership and staff, those served)
  • The results of the process will be shared with the Congregation Leadership Team and with Peace Ministries
  • There may be opportunities to share, as appropriate, with other ministries sponsored by the Sisters of St. Joseph of Peace

When
Process takes place every two years during which two Core Values will be considered.
